Course Selection and CAS Can Affect Your UK Student Visa

One of the first things to consider is the course you plan to study. For a Student visa, you generally need an unconditional offer from a licensed student sponsor and a CAS from your education provider. The CAS contains important information about your course and is required before submitting the visa application.

Your chosen course should also make sense in relation to your previous education, experience and future plans. Students should therefore take time to understand the course content instead of choosing a programme simply because it is available.

Financial Evidence Is an Important Part of the Application

Money is another major area students need to prepare for. UK Student visa applicants may need to demonstrate that they have enough funds to pay their course fees and support themselves during their stay.

The amount required depends on the student’s circumstances and where they will study. Current UK guidance states that students studying outside London generally need £1,171 per month for living costs for up to nine months, while the figure for London is £1,529 per month for up to nine months. Course fees shown on the CAS may also need to be covered.

Because financial evidence has specific requirements, students should check the latest official guidance rather than relying on old information or informal advice.

English Language Ability and Supporting Evidence

Your ability to meet the required English language conditions can also be relevant to a UK Student visa application. The evidence required can vary depending on the course and circumstances. UK guidance also notes that English language ability may be considered when assessing whether an applicant is a genuine student.

Along with English evidence where required, applicants should ensure that documents such as their passport, CAS and any other supporting documents are accurate and consistent. Some applicants may also need documents such as a TB test result or ATAS certificate, depending on their circumstances and course.

Previous Visa History and Personal Circumstances

A student’s previous immigration history can also be considered. This may include previous visa applications, refusals, time spent in other countries and whether the conditions of earlier visas were followed.

The UK government guidance for caseworkers also identifies education history, study plans, post-study plans and personal and financial circumstances as factors that may be relevant when assessing whether someone is a genuine student.

This is why applicants should always provide truthful information. If there has been a previous visa refusal or another immigration issue, it is important to understand it properly and provide the required information rather than ignoring it.

Why Your Study Plan Should Be Clear

A clear study plan can help demonstrate that your chosen course fits your academic and professional goals. Before applying, think about why you selected the particular course, what you hope to learn and how the programme connects with your future plans.

You should also understand basic details about your university, course duration and proposed accommodation. The purpose is not to memorise answers but to genuinely understand the education decision you are making.

Common Mistakes That Can Create Problems

Some avoidable mistakes include submitting incomplete documents, giving inconsistent information, overlooking financial requirements, choosing a course without understanding it, or providing incorrect information about previous visa history.

Before submitting your application, check every document carefully. Make sure names, dates, course details and financial information are consistent wherever they appear.
